4

我有一个 android 应用程序的想法,我希望能够说出命令并让应用程序监听这些命令并执行一些操作。

例如,我希望我的应用程序闲置并听我的声音,当它听到我说“开始”时,应用程序将开始做某事,直到我说“停止”。

这个想法是放下手机,而不必亲自触摸它来控制我的应用程序。

任何当前的 API 都可以做到这一点吗?如果是这样,我应该研究哪些?

4

1 回答 1

5

您可以查看 Google 语音命令。

http://www.google.com/mobile/voice-actions/

或者,如果您想自定义您的应用程序,您可以使用 google 语音服务并编写一个将调用语音服务并返回结果的活动。查看以下链接以获取示例应用程序。

http://developer.android.com/resources/samples/ApiDemos/src/com/example/android/apis/app/VoiceRecognition.html

于 2011-02-09T08:55:29.147 回答